Summary
Enables protein kinase binding activity. Contributes to ATP hydrolysis activity. Involved in nuclear division and replication-born double-strand break repair via sister chromatid exchange. Located in nucleus. Part of nuclear mitotic cohesin complex. Human ortholog(s) of this gene implicated in Cornelia de Lange syndrome 3. Orthologous to human SMC3 (structural maintenance of chromosomes 3). [provided by Alliance of Genome Resources, Apr 2022]

General protein information

Preferred Names
cohesin subunit SMC3
NP_012461.1
  • Subunit of the multiprotein cohesin complex; required for sister chromatid cohesion in mitotic cells; also required, with Rec8p, for cohesion and recombination during meiosis; phylogenetically conserved SMC chromosomal ATPase family member
